3.16(USCS Units) A torque of 6000ft-lb is applied in a torsion test on a thin-walled tubular
specimen whose radius =1.5in, wall thickness =0.125in, and gage length =2.0in. This
causes an angular deflection =1. Determine (a) shear stress, (b) shear strain, and (c) shear
modulus, assuming the specimen had not yet yielded. (d) If the specimen fails at a torque =
8000ft-lb and an angular deflection =20, calculate the shear strength of the metal.
